It is our pleasure to announce the appointment of Dr. Margaret Andrews, DNP, RN, LNP, WHNP-BC, FNP-BC, CNE, CDP, as Assistant Dean to the Graduate Nursing Programs at South University’s campus-based programs. Dr. Andrews joined South University’s Richmond campus in 2014 as the Program Director for the Graduate Nursing Programs and has served as Interim Assistant Dean to the Graduate Nursing Programs since March 2020. In addition to her leadership and academic contributions at South University, she has an extensive clinical background in infectious diseases, women’s health, aesthetics and injections, adult-gerontology, regenerative medicine- specifically stem cell injections and infusions, and medical weight loss. She is board certified by the National Credentialing Center as a women’s health nurse practitioner and by the American Nurses Credentialing Center as a family nurse practitioner. Dr. Andrews received certification from the National League of Nursing as a certified nurse educator.
